Falmouth is renowned for its stunning harbor, beautiful beaches, and rich cultural heritage, making it an ideal destination for holidaymakers. The town is home to a variety of shops, pubs, and restaurants, as well as notable attractions like the National Maritime Museum and art galleries. Visitors can also explore historic sites such as Pendennis Castle, built by Henry VIII, and enjoy the natural beauty of nearby attractions like Swanpool Nature Reserve and the scenic landscapes of the Roseland Peninsula.
The region of Cornwall is celebrated for its breathtaking coastline, charming fishing villages, and hidden coves, drawing visitors back year after year. Falmouth serves as a fantastic base for engaging in outdoor activities, including fishing, horse riding, and hiking along picturesque trails. Guests can also partake in local cultural experiences at venues like the Performance Centre and Tolmen Centre, ensuring a well-rounded holiday filled with adventure, relaxation, and exploration in this beautiful part of South West England.
